IoT-Based Automatic Library Management Robot

2021 
Robots are engaged in various activities in our day-to-day life. The aim of this paper is to mitigate the need of a librarian for collecting books from the library counter and arranging them in respective racks one by one. The main principle of the Library automation robot is based on the following: Radio Frequency Identification Technology (RFID), dynamics of the robotic arm and Line Following. The software module allows the user to reserve books that are available in the library. This robot in the library will be helpful in eliminating the problem of misplacement of books. This line follower robot scans the RFID tag in the book and finds the place of the rack where the book needs to be placed. The proposed robot will pick and place the books in its respective racks. This project also provides the database of books available for reservation purposes regardless of the place. At the same time, it sends a reminder message to the user about the due dates. The aim of this robot is to replace the manual work in the library.
